About the Role
~1 min readMG Properties is seeking a Financial Analyst to join our Asset Management team. This position plays an important role in maximizing the performance and value of our multifamily residential portfolio through financial analysis, forecasting, data interpretation, and cross-functional collaboration. The Financial Analyst will provide insights that support investment decisions, portfolio strategy, and operational improvements.
This is an excellent opportunity for an analytical and detail-oriented professional who is interested in real estate, enjoys working with financial data, and is motivated to help improve processes and portfolio performance.
This position is primarily onsite, with the potential for a hybrid work schedule based on business needs.
Responsibilities
~1 min read- →Monitor and evaluate the financial performance of multifamily assets, including occupancy, rental income, operating expenses, and capital expenditures.
- →Develop, update, and maintain detailed financial models and forecasts.
- →Prepare monthly, quarterly, and annual reports for internal stakeholders and investors.
- →Support the property budgeting process, including reviewing and updating budget templates, preparing individual property and corporate expense budgets, reviewing submitted budgets, and developing budget summaries.
- →Assist with business plans, due diligence, financial analysis, stabilization budgets, and cash flow forecasts for existing assets and potential acquisitions.
- →Lead the Asset Management department’s implementation and use of AI to improve departmental processes and functions.
- →Participate in strategy discussions related to leasing, renovations, refinancing, and property dispositions.
- →Support senior leadership with portfolio strategy, valuations, and investor presentations.
